Transaction 763a3ba66fb532bddc261b5516825394edf68ec8ea41559567c63933206405a0
1 Input
1 Output
-
763a3ba66fb532bddc261b5516825394edf68ec8ea41559567c63933206405a0:0
- value
- 2267460
- script pubkey
- OP_0 OP_PUSHBYTES_20 716eb012ca412ac58d5db14c4040ede6d2c7a53c
- address
- bc1qw9htqyk2gy4vtr2ak9xyqs8dumfv0ffuunsgrx